Position Overview
The Field Service Technician II is a mid-level, customer-facing role responsible for installing, maintaining, and supporting network, server, and retail technology environments throughout the Miami and South Florida market. This role requires strong hands-on technical skills, independence in the field, and the ability to meet customer SLAs in a fast-paced environment.
This is an hourly position and includes overtime, paid travel, and on-call responsibilities as required.
Key Responsibilities
-
Install, configure, and support networking hardware including routers, switches, and wireless access points
-
Provide hardware break/fix support for servers and network infrastructure, including Cisco UCS and Nexus equipment
-
Install and support telephony systems (VoIP, PBX, and related circuits)
-
Deploy and support retail technology systems such as POS, digital signage, and video surveillance
-
Perform structured cabling, circuit extensions, and basic site surveys and audits
-
Accurately document work performed and submit all required job deliverables in a timely manner
-
Maintain company-issued vehicle, tools, and inventory to company standards

Education & Certifications
-
Associate degree in Information Technology or equivalent hands-on experience
-
CompTIA, Cisco, cabling, or PBX certifications are a plus
-
Selected candidates will attend a one-week hardware training course at Acuative’s Global Technology Center in Strongsville, OH
-
Cisco CCT Route/Switch and CCT Data Center certifications are required within 90 days of hire
(Company-paid training, study resources, and exam fees provided)
